Handover — Top Floor Quiet Room

Priya, the quiet room on level 9 at Calder House is now bookable again after the ventilation fix. Please keep the blinds down until the glare film arrives, and log any booking clashes with facilities. The door lock was rekeyed on Tuesday, so use the new code below.

badge for fajog-fahap: bdg-G-50

**Q: We're moving the Opalhenge build to the new hermetic system — will my release branches still work?**

Mostly, yes. The hermetic toolchain pins every compiler and dependency, so old branches that relied on machine-local tools will need a one-time lockfile generation. Budget about an hour per branch. Cut releases from migrated branches only; mixed builds aren't reproducible. The step-by-step migration checklist for release managers is posted here.

operations page: https://confluence.lumiclabs.internal/projects/display/browse/projects/b6be

## Further reading

Deploybeak is Harrowfield's chat bot for deploy status. Plugin authors can subscribe to rollout events, query environment state, and post annotations back into deploy threads. Responses are plain JSON; rate limits apply per workspace. Before publishing a plugin, review the event schema and the sandbox guidelines, since payload shapes differ between staging and production. The full plugin API reference is maintained on the page below.

dashboard of tajef-bagaf = https://jira.lumicsys.test/pipeline/pages/ticket/board/38c7a6816de95075

Subject: GateCount cut-over done

The turnstile counter at Harrowfield Stadium is now fully on GateCount v3. Legacy feeds were disabled at midnight, and the first match-day load test passed without dropped ticks. No rollback is planned. The production instance is running with the following configuration values.

config for kahag-tafop:
WENWYN_PIN=7412
WENWYN_TENANT=fenion
WENWYN_METRICS_HOST=metrics.wenwyn.zemvarnet.local
WENWYN_SEAL=seal_cafee3b9
WENWYN_STANDBY_TEAM=praox